====Genders====
Perhaps the most major departure from Fén is that Cwengâr revives the masculine/feminine distinction of the older form, however, Cwengâr, it is the initial vowel and consonant which determine the gender. This has lead to a gender change in many inanimate objects as well as some alterations titles and names in order to preserve names.
The initial vowel and consonant also modify the final consonant of the preceding word in order to further emphasize it.
